The Coleman Machine Steel Drive Flange is engineered for maximum power transfer and durability in demanding racing environments. Designed to accommodate both 5x5 and 5x4.75 inch bolt patterns, this versatile flange is a must-have for builders utilizing 24-spline axles. Its robust steel construction, finished in a natural cadmium coating, ensures it can withstand the immense torque and heat generated during competitive racing.
This drive flange is built to perform under the most grueling conditions, from short-track oval racing to endurance events. The precision-machined splines ensure minimal lash, providing immediate power delivery when you hit the throttle.
